A Bit of Backstory

Attorney Holly Gummerson is no stranger to the challenges faced by those navigating the criminal justice system. In her late teens, she experienced firsthand the difference a court-appointed lawyer can make to those who can’t afford representation when her mother narrowly avoided jail time following a felony arrest. That experience drove her to pursue a career in law which culminated in her opening her first practice in 2017.

Having recently merged firms with a new partner to form Gummerson & Nickolaus, PLLC., the switch to a new practice management software had to be quick and seamless. Any delays would have resulted in administrative overload and threaten time dedicated to helping those without representation. After a clean, punctual transition to MyCase, Holly shared her experience and the immediate wins the software has yielded for her, her team, and most importantly, her clients.

The Mission

We help provide justice, both for parents who have had their kids taken away from the government and for kids who are charged as adults, some of which are looking at life in prison as a result of a homicide. Our job is to be that protector from the government and making sure that justice is served and that the Constitution is upheld. And so that is our mission: to provide high-quality representation for marginalized kids, families, and individuals who find themselves in the judicial system.

Can you name a specific feature that has helped you boost client engagement?

What I really liked about MyCase that few case management systems have is the Two-way Text Messaging. Many of the clients that we work with and represent have Wi-Fi-only phones, are homeless, or have no access to e-mail. And though we talk to our clients on the phone as much we can, much of our communication is via text messaging; that’s what our clients feel comfortable with and is often all they have access to. For that reason, Two-way Text Messaging is amazing for us and crucial for our practice. We’ve seen definitively more client engagement as a result.
